Choosing the Right Shade of Blue

Choosing The Right Shade Of BlueSource: bing.com

When selecting a shade of blue for your bedroom, consider the mood you want to create. Lighter shades, such as sky blue or baby blue, can create a soft and dreamy atmosphere. Darker shades, such as navy or royal blue, can add drama and depth to the space. If you want to create a beachy vibe, consider a turquoise or seafoam green shade of blue.

Creating a Coastal Vibe

Creating A Coastal VibeSource: bing.com

If you want to create a coastal-inspired bedroom, consider using shades of blue and beige reminiscent of the ocean and sand. This can include a soft blue-gray wall color, crisp white bedding, and natural wood accents. Add beachy accessories such as seashells, driftwood, or woven baskets to complete the look.

Going Rustic with Blue and Beige

Going Rustic With Blue And BeigeSource: bing.com

For a rustic bedroom design, consider using blue and beige in a more subdued way. Use a muted blue-gray shade for your walls and pair it with natural wood furniture and beige bedding. Add rustic accessories such as a burlap throw pillow, a woven rug, or a distressed wood accent wall to create a cozy and inviting space.
